CVE-2004-0753
UnknownEPSS 5.92%
Last modified
CVE-2004-0753 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. The BMP image processor for (1) gdk-pixbuf before 0.22 and (2) gtk2 before 2.2.4 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(infinite loop) via a crafted BMP file.. EPSS estimates a 5.92%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
